Born from a small fastener distributorship in Hartford, CT, steadily grew into a contractor-centric powerhouse.
Operates more than 40 branches across the U.S., backed by five regional distribution hubs supporting large local inventories.
Delivers turnkey engineering and specialty fabrication of structural systems, pipe hangers, and jobsite assemblies.
Serves trades in plumbing, mechanical, electrical, and more—supplying tools, anchors, abrasives, fasteners, and strut.
Expanded via acquisitions: ten deals since 2022, including major fastener and tool suppliers.
A veteran sales team with an average tenure of 17 years supports operations.
Typical projects include engineered support systems for commercial builds, onsite fabrication, and jobsite material delivery.
Unusual for a distributor, offers tool repair, rentals, custom logo printing, and a 'No-Fail Pail' service.
